I created The Attendance Workshop because I am truly passionate about young people succeeding. School attendance nationally is at an all time low. Students need to be in front of their teachers to learn, in order to progress into the careers they want in life. Young people also need to be in school to socialise with peers, develop personally, improve their mental and physical health, and most importantly be safe. 

During my time in education I've witnessed the pitfalls schools face with attendance. Engaging with parents, as well as students, is the key to improving attendance. All too often the relationships between schools and parents break down and children's attendance suffers. When parents are educated and empowered themselves, they can encourage their children to attend school and have a far greater impact than any school policy.
